What people use each for
The jobs each tool is most often brought in to do.
minikube
- Developing against Kubernetes without a cloud clusternot Velero
- Reproducing a production Kubernetes version locally to debug a version-specific problemnot Velero
- Learning Kubernetes with a real cluster rather than a simulationnot Velero
Velero
- A platform team needing namespace-level restore after an accidental deletion, with no budget for a backup productnot minikube
- Migrating workloads between Kubernetes clusters or between cloud providers using backup and restorenot minikube
- Capturing cluster configuration before a risky upgrade so the previous state can be reinstatednot minikube
- An organisation proving a Kubernetes recovery capability to an auditor before deciding whether to buy a commercial productnot minikube
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
minikube
- Heavier and slower to start than kind, since it typically runs a full virtual machine
- Local resource use is significant, and a laptop running minikube plus an IDE feels it
- Not intended for production, so anything learned about performance locally does not transfer
Velero
- There is no vendor support contract from the project itself, so a failed restore during an outage is resolved by your team reading source code and GitHub issues.
- Application consistency depends on backup hooks you write and maintain, and a database backed up without a correct hook restores to a state that may not be usable.
- Restore ordering across dependent resources such as custom resource definitions and operators needs manual attention, and complex applications frequently need a documented runbook rather than a single restore command.
- Corporate engineering investment became uncertain after Broadcom acquired VMware, which is a real consideration for anyone building a long retention policy on the project.
- Object storage egress charges apply on restore and are billed by your cloud provider, so a full cluster recovery from another region carries a cost discovered during the incident rather than during planning.

Answered from the vendors’ own pages
minikube: Is minikube free?
Yes, open source and maintained within the Kubernetes project.
Velero: Can we buy support for Velero?
Not from the project. Several commercial Kubernetes backup products package or extend it and sell support, which is the practical route to an accountable vendor.
minikube: minikube or kind?
kind runs nodes as Docker containers and starts faster, which suits CI. minikube supports more drivers and ships addons, which suits interactive local development.
Velero: Does it back up persistent volume data?
Yes, through cloud or Container Storage Interface snapshots, or through file-level upload where snapshots are not available.
minikube: Can minikube match my production Kubernetes version?
Yes. You can pin the Kubernetes version at start, which is the usual way to reproduce version-specific behaviour.
Velero: What does it cost?
Nothing to licence. You pay for object storage capacity and for egress on restore, both billed by your cloud provider.
